First off, let’s clarify what a servo feeder is. These are devices that supply materials to machines in a controlled and precise manner. Unlike traditional feeders, which often operate on a less precise basis, servo feeders utilize advanced technology to ensure that parts are fed accurately and seamlessly. This precision is not just about keeping things moving; it can directly impact the quality of the final product and the overall efficiency of your operations.

Let’s take a moment to appreciate the technological advancements in servo feeders. Modern devices are equipped with advanced sensors that enable real-time monitoring and adjustment, making them respond quickly to variations in production volume or material type. This flexibility means less downtime and better adaptability to changing manufacturing needs.
Furthermore, many of today’s feeders come with user-friendly interfaces and connectivity options, allowing operators to tweak settings on-the-fly and review performance analytics without needing a Ph.D. in engineering. This means your workforce can focus on driving production without being bogged down by complex technicalities.
As industries strive for sustainability, the innovations in servo feeders also lead to more eco-friendly practices. For instance, optimized feeders reduce waste by ensuring only the right amount of material is used, which aligns with the growing demand for sustainable manufacturing.
Moving forward, as companies integrate smart manufacturing technologies, the role of servo feeders will only become more significant. Enhanced machine learning capabilities will lead to predictive maintenance, allowing you to foresee and rectify potential issues before they disrupt production.
